技术文摘
30 个 JavaScript 冷门技巧,提升代码可读性
2024-12-30 16:19:02 小编
30 个 JavaScript 冷门技巧,提升代码可读性
在 JavaScript 开发中,掌握一些冷门但实用的技巧能够显著提升代码的可读性和可维护性。以下为您介绍 30 个这样的技巧:
- 使用模板字符串替代字符串拼接,使代码更简洁清晰。
- 利用解构赋值轻松提取对象属性或数组元素。
- 运用可选链操作符(?.)避免不必要的错误。
- 对于短的函数,使用箭头函数可以使代码更紧凑。
- 使用对象的简洁表示法,减少冗余代码。
- 利用扩展运算符(...)复制或合并数组和对象。
- 用
Set数据结构去除数组中的重复元素。 - 使用
Map数据结构来存储键值对,更方便查找和操作。 - 运用
Promise.all同时处理多个异步操作。 - 借助
async/await使异步代码看起来像同步代码。 - 给函数添加默认参数,增强函数的灵活性。
- 使用
rest参数收集多余的参数。 - 利用
Object.freeze防止对象被意外修改。 - 采用
Object.entries和Object.keys遍历对象。 - 用
Array.prototype.includes替代Array.prototype.indexOf进行元素查找。 - 使用
for...of循环遍历可迭代对象。 - 利用
Math.random生成随机数时,注意其范围。 - 对代码进行适当的注释,增强代码的可理解性。
- 遵循一定的代码风格和命名规范,保持一致性。
- 合理划分函数和模块,提高代码的组织性。
- 利用
try...catch处理可能出现的错误。 - 避免全局变量,尽量使用模块作用域。
- 对复杂的逻辑进行封装,提高代码的复用性。
- 定期进行代码审查,发现并改进可读性问题。
- 利用
Proxy实现对象的拦截和自定义操作。 - 使用
WeakMap和WeakSet解决内存泄漏问题。 - 借助
Symbol创建唯一的属性标识符。 - 用
Object.create实现对象的继承。 - 运用
String.prototype.repeat快速生成重复字符串。 - 了解并利用 JavaScript 最新的特性和语法糖。
通过应用这些冷门技巧,您可以编写出更清晰、易读和易于维护的 JavaScript 代码,提升开发效率和代码质量。不断探索和实践,您将在 JavaScript 编程中更加得心应手。
- HTML 代码按下回车键后未执行的解决办法
- 调整两个不同大小的二维码图片至视觉上大小相同的方法
- 一个元素如何同时拥有上边内阴影及其余三边外阴影
- JavaScript 代码无法跳转页面的原因
- 怎样依据字符串纠错结果实现文本高亮显示
- B站主页Banner的Blob链接制作及下载方法
- CSS 边框渐变色仅左右侧显示的解决办法
- 递归遍历DOM树并对每个子元素执行回调函数的方法
- JS 无法跳转页面,代码错误出在哪
- 浏览器确定SVG图像尺寸的方法
- 如何彻底解决版本控制系统中的缓存问题
- JS中#confirm按钮不能跳转页面,问题何在
- Vue + Element中动态表头的实现方法
- 多个 JS 文件存在同名事件时会怎样
- 移动端银行应用里Canvas签字按力度调控笔触粗细的实现方法